NTA has announced full preparedness for the NEET UG 2026 re-examination on June 21. Over 2 lakh personnel, CCTV surveillance, biometric verification, GPS-tracked logistics and cyber monitoring have been deployed to ensure a secure test.
The National Testing Agency (NTA) has said it is fully prepared to conduct the NEET (UG) 2026 re-examination on June 21, with an extensive administrative and security framework put in place for more than 22.79 lakh candidates expected to appear for the country's largest undergraduate medical entrance test.
Exam schedule and scale
The examination will be held in pen-and-paper mode from 2 pm to 5.15 pm across 551 cities in India and 14 cities overseas. Candidates eligible for compensatory time under the Persons with Disabilities (PwD/PwBD) category will be allowed to continue writing until 6.20 pm.
The announcement comes amid heightened scrutiny over examination security and the spread of misinformation online, prompting authorities to deploy additional safeguards and personnel across the country.
